Anyone with the Bi N Tic VCO/VCF out there know, if it's easier to
tune the VCO portion to 1V/O by disconnecting the 4024 counter / 4051
multiplexers? When I was tuning the VCO last night, there were a fair
bit of jitter. I've gotten it tuned to under 1% over 4 octaves, but
the jitter makes it a little hard to get down below 0.25%. :(
Just curious - as I'm going to be modding both of mine, to buffer the
3140's +5 sawtooth, for +/- 5VAC Saw, as well as dual PW/PWM waveform
outputs, bringing the Counter input to a jack as well. So that the
VCO as well as an external input can both drive it. (Buffer / mixer,
for the two.)
Thanks for any help. :) I'm figuring the 4024 counting away, could be
introducing current jitter, to the VCO, for tuning to 1V/O. (I THINK -
I'm still lacking on theory to completely understand.)
